The Unconventional Palate of Lady Melphiera
The premise of “Pass the Monster Meat, Milady!” revolves around Melphiera, an earl’s daughter with an unusual passion for cooking and consuming monster meat, a practice often shunned by high society. Branded the “Voracious Villainess,” her life takes a turn when she encounters Aristide, a duke feared for his “Blood-Mad” reputation, who surprisingly embraces her unique culinary interests. The anime adaptation, produced by Asahi Production, has garnered attention for its lighthearted approach to its fantastical setting.
Episode 11: The Screamwood Fruit and a New Companion
Episode 11 saw a shift in focus from Melphiera’s usual monster meat preparations to the intriguing “screamwood fruit”. This sweet fruit becomes a central element of the episode, highlighting Melphiera’s dedication to understanding and utilizing all aspects of her fantastical world, even those less stigmatized than monster meat. The episode elaborates on the process of extracting magic from the fruit and preserving its edible parts, showcasing Melphiera’s scientific approach to her culinary endeavors.
A significant highlight for many viewers was the introduction of a “sirius puppy,” brought to Melphiera by Aristide. This adorable addition provided a moment of warmth and cuteness, offering a pleasant distraction amidst the episode’s otherwise slow pacing. The interactions surrounding the puppy served to further develop the tender relationship between Melphiera and Aristide, underscoring their growing affection and understanding.
Melphiera’s Interactions with the Blanche Corps
The episode also delves into Melphiera’s developing relationships with the female knights of the Blanche Corps. Notably, conversations with characters like Lillian, a knight aspiring to wield a sword crafted by Aristide’s blacksmith, Galleo, reveal Melphiera’s ability to inspire and connect with those around her. Her genuine passion and sincerity begin to break down preconceived notions, proving her to be more than just the “Voracious Villainess”. The Blanche Corps members, initially perhaps wary or skeptical, start to see Melphiera’s true character and her earnest desire to share delicious, if unconventional, food.

Reception and Looking Ahead
While the “sirius puppy” was a definite highlight, some critics noted that Episode 11 felt “painfully slow” and had “remarkably little going on”. The shift to screamwood fruit from the series’ titular monster meat was also a point of discussion, with some wishing for more monster-centric dishes as the series nears its end. Despite these observations, the episode successfully showcased character development and continued to build the romantic dynamic between Melphiera and Aristide.
As “Pass the Monster Meat, Milady!” heads into its finale with Episode 12, scheduled for December 18, 2025, Episode 11 appears to serve as a transitional piece. It wraps up some minor character arcs and reinforces the central relationship, potentially setting the stage for Melphiera to meet other nobles and people of note, and perhaps finally showcase her monster meat cooking on a grander scale.
